رفع مشکل Fix resource preloaded but not used در گوگل کروم react js
اگر در حال کار با react js یا next js هستید و با خطای
was preloaded using link preload but not used within a few seconds from the window’s load event. Please make sure it has an appropriate `as` value and it is preloaded intentionally.
روبرو شدید در این نوشته به روش حل آن میپردازیم.
رفع مشکل Fix resource preloaded but not used در گوگل کروم react js
برای رفع این مشکل کافیست کد زیر را در المانی که خطا داده است قرار دهید:
crossOrigin=""
این مشکل زمانی رخ میدهد که شما ویژگی priority را برابر true قرار دهید.
اگر مشکلتان حل نشد در بخش نظرات همین نوشته برای ما بنویسید.
برای امتیاز به این نوشته کلیک کنید!
[کل: 1 میانگین: 5]



















این خطا روی صفحات SSR هم دیده میشه یا فقط CSR؟
این خطا هم در صفحات SSR و هم در CSR ممکن است دیده شود.
Firefox هم همین هشدار رو میده؟
بله، این هشدار ممکن است در مرورگرهای دیگر مانند فایرفاکس نیز دیده شود، اما راه حل پیشنهادی در پست معمولاً برای رفع آن کافی است.
میشه این خطا رو با حذف preload کاملا رفع کرد؟
بله، حذف کامل تگ preload نیز میتواند این خطا را برطرف کند، اما ممکن است بر عملکرد بارگذاری منابع تأثیر بگذارد.
این warning روی performance سایت تاثیر منفی داره یا فقط هشدار هست؟
این هشدار به طور مستقیم روی عملکرد سایت تاثیر منفی نمیگذارد، اما نشاندهنده فرصتی برای بهینهسازی بارگذاری منابع است.
این خطا فقط روی React و Next.js پیش میاد یا در سایتهای vanilla JS هم ممکنه؟
این خطا میتواند در هر سایتی که از تکنیک preload استفاده میکند، از جمله سایتهای vanilla JS نیز رخ دهد.